1、使用root帳戶登錄到MySQL服務(wù)器;執(zhí)行source命令:mysql source c:/test.sql 注意:文件路徑中建議使用“/”,如果使用“\”,要首先進(jìn)行轉(zhuǎn)義即“\\”,否則可能會出現(xiàn)錯誤。
成都創(chuàng)新互聯(lián)專注為客戶提供全方位的互聯(lián)網(wǎng)綜合服務(wù),包含不限于成都網(wǎng)站建設(shè)、成都做網(wǎng)站、余杭網(wǎng)絡(luò)推廣、重慶小程序開發(fā)、余杭網(wǎng)絡(luò)營銷、余杭企業(yè)策劃、余杭品牌公關(guān)、搜索引擎seo、人物專訪、企業(yè)宣傳片、企業(yè)代運(yùn)營等,從售前售中售后,我們都將竭誠為您服務(wù),您的肯定,是我們最大的嘉獎;成都創(chuàng)新互聯(lián)為所有大學(xué)生創(chuàng)業(yè)者提供余杭建站搭建服務(wù),24小時(shí)服務(wù)熱線:18980820575,官方網(wǎng)址:chinadenli.net
2、# CMD: 容器啟動執(zhí)行的命令 一個dockerfile只有一個cmd生效。
3、啟動mysql鏡像并生成容器,執(zhí)行語句:docker run -it --name My1-mysql -p 23306:3306 -e MYSQL_ROOT_PASSWORD=123456 9b51d9275906 其中 MYSQL_ROOT_PASSWORD=123456:表示設(shè)置 MySQL 服務(wù) root 用戶的密碼。
4、這里使用的是 阿里云提供的鏡像加速 ,登錄并且設(shè)置密碼之后在左側(cè)的 Docker Hub 鏡像站點(diǎn) 可以找到專屬加速器地址,復(fù)制下來。
5、Docker通過讀取Dockerfile來構(gòu)建鏡像。Dockerfile會通過一些命令來具體指定應(yīng)該執(zhí)行哪些動作。具體使用說明可以參考這篇文章。在我的腳本中主要用到WORKDIR、ADD和RUN。
1、首先,選中一個數(shù)據(jù)庫world,為了防止破壞其他的數(shù)據(jù)庫表,這里新建一張數(shù)據(jù)庫表t_people_info,如下圖所示。創(chuàng)建t_people_info數(shù)據(jù)庫表,可以查看下表結(jié)構(gòu),使用SQL語句或直接點(diǎn)擊進(jìn)行查看表結(jié)構(gòu)。
2、找到mysql命令行客戶端啟動的快捷方式,點(diǎn)擊啟動,進(jìn)入mysql的命令行客戶端。在命令行客戶端中輸入mysql的用戶密碼,進(jìn)入管理mysql數(shù)據(jù)庫。
3、創(chuàng)建數(shù)據(jù)庫 選擇開始菜單中→程序→【Management SQL Server 2008】→【SQL Server Management Studio】命令,打開【SQL Server Management Studio】窗口,并使用Windows或 SQL Server身份驗(yàn)證建立連接。
4、MySQL中創(chuàng)建數(shù)據(jù)庫的基本語法格式如下:其中“db_name”是將要創(chuàng)建的數(shù)據(jù)庫名稱,該名稱不能與已經(jīng)存在的數(shù)據(jù)庫重名。例子:創(chuàng)建數(shù)據(jù)庫 創(chuàng)建數(shù)據(jù)庫 shulanxt,輸入語句如下:按回車鍵執(zhí)行語句,創(chuàng)建名為shulanxt的數(shù)據(jù)庫。
1、盡量避免大事務(wù)操作,提高系統(tǒng)并發(fā)能力。30.盡量避免向客戶端返回大數(shù)據(jù)量,若數(shù)據(jù)量過大,應(yīng)該考慮相應(yīng)需求是否合理。
2、\ 對于 information_schema 中的元數(shù)據(jù)表,執(zhí)行計(jì)劃不能提供有效信息。\ 通過查看 MySQL 改寫后的 SQL,我們猜測了優(yōu)化器發(fā)生了誤判。\ 我們增加了 hint,指導(dǎo) MySQL 正確進(jìn)行優(yōu)化判斷。
3、第一,MySQL本身提供了很多命令來觀察MySQL自身的各類狀態(tài),大家從上往下檢一般能檢到SQL的問題或者服務(wù)器的問題。
1、原因:設(shè)置錯誤造成。解決方法:重新正確設(shè)置來解決此問題。如下參考:右鍵單擊數(shù)據(jù)庫,選擇dumpSQL文件——結(jié)構(gòu)和數(shù)據(jù),然后單擊savecopy,如圖所示。將該文件保存為ymt。sql備用。
2、在linux中編寫一個*.sh的文件提示找不到命令是設(shè)置錯誤造成的,解決方法為:下載您要安裝的軟件。必要的文件通常將被壓縮為.tar,.tgz或.zip文件。打開一個終端窗口。
3、在mysqlguan 網(wǎng)學(xué)習(xí)的過程中,調(diào)用shell mysqld --verbose --help腳本命令出現(xiàn)mysqld: command not found提示。在guan 網(wǎng)有搜索到該錯誤提示解決方法。需要將mysql的環(huán)境變量配置到系統(tǒng)變量中。
4、系統(tǒng)崩潰。shell腳本調(diào)用mysql命令行執(zhí)行sql腳本沒日志是由于系統(tǒng)崩潰導(dǎo)致的,檢查系統(tǒng)崩潰原因,清除緩存后重新打開腳本即可,shell是一種為shell編寫的腳本程序。
5、chmod 777 scripts/mysql_install_db.sh 沒權(quán)限的不是你,可能是腳本沒有執(zhí)行權(quán)限。
6、mysql命令行輸入命令回車后沒反應(yīng)是設(shè)置錯誤造成的,解決方法為:首先點(diǎn)擊開始菜單輸入cmd回車,打開dos界面。然后進(jìn)入到MySQL安裝目錄的bin文件下,圖中前兩句命令可以互換順序。
1、保存原始數(shù)據(jù)庫文件 恢復(fù)方法 參考資料: 保存原始數(shù)據(jù)庫文件好在數(shù)據(jù)庫原始文件還在。在我的系統(tǒng)環(huán)境和配置情況下,這些文件位于 /var/lib/mysql/ 文件夾下面。
2、首先要在本地建立兩個mysql服務(wù)(參考這里),指定不同的端口。我這里一個主(3306),一個從(3307)。
3、cnf文件。在my點(diǎn)吸煙 f配置項(xiàng)中加入下面配置:server-id = 1 #Server標(biāo)識log-binbinlog-do-db=test #指定需要日志的數(shù)據(jù)庫 重起數(shù)據(jù)庫服務(wù):service mysqld restart查看server-id:show variable like ‘server_id’。
4、MySQL下崩潰恢復(fù)確實(shí)和表數(shù)量有關(guān),表總數(shù)越大,崩潰恢復(fù)時(shí)間越長。另外磁盤IOPS也會影響崩潰恢復(fù)時(shí)間,像這里開發(fā)庫的HDDIOPS較低,因此面對大量的表空間,校驗(yàn)速度就非常緩慢。
5、mysql0跟7相比,用7版本會更好。MySQL7在某些方面比0更加穩(wěn)定。雖然MySQL0有許多新的特性和改進(jìn),但是在某些情況下,這些新特性可能會導(dǎo)致穩(wěn)定性問題。
1、導(dǎo)出SQL腳本 在原數(shù)據(jù)庫服務(wù)器上,可以用phpMyAdmin工具,或者mysqldump(mysqldump命令位于mysql/bin/目錄中)命令行,導(dǎo)出SQL腳本。
2、首先雙擊打開mysql數(shù)據(jù)庫,打開需要導(dǎo)出的文件。打開navicat,找到你要轉(zhuǎn)儲sql文件的數(shù)據(jù)庫,右鍵-轉(zhuǎn)儲sql文件,如圖所示。
3、首先打開數(shù)據(jù)庫界面窗口。接著按下導(dǎo)出向?qū)В瑥棾鲂〈斑x擇sql腳本文件。然后在切換小窗顯示表中,選擇需要導(dǎo)出的表。接著在彈出的對話框中選擇字段。然后在彈出的界面勾選遇到錯誤繼續(xù)。
4、cmd打開 c:\mysqldump -h localhost -u root -p mydb e:\mysql\mydb.sql 然后輸入密碼,等待一會導(dǎo)出就成功了,可以到目標(biāo)文件中檢查是否成功。
分享題目:mysql怎么刷腳本 mysql 腳本
轉(zhuǎn)載來源:http://chinadenli.net/article44/didpgee.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供服務(wù)器托管、建站公司、軟件開發(fā)、品牌網(wǎng)站設(shè)計(jì)、靜態(tài)網(wǎng)站、用戶體驗(yàn)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)